WebA Flood Insurance Rate Map (FIRM) is an official map of a community created by FEMA. FIRMs show both the Special Flood Hazard Areas (SFHA) and the insurance risk premium zones applicable to the community. The SFHA is a high-risk area defined as land with a 1 percent chance of flooding in any given year. Land in the SFHA is identified by zones ...
